A tragic accident on the Bareilly-Pilibhit highway claimed the lives of three individuals and injured at least six others. The collision between a truck and a minivan occurred late Friday night, according to police.
Authorities have identified two of the deceased as Ajit Patel, 30, and Rajat, 23. The identity of the third victim remains unknown. The minivan, carrying 12 passengers, was struck by a truck traveling in the opposite direction.
Emergency personnel rescued those trapped in the wreckage and transported them to the district hospital. Ajit Patel, critically injured, was later transferred to a Bareilly medical center where he succumbed to his injuries. Police have launched an investigation into the incident.
